Insulated window installation involves replacing existing windows with new units designed to improve energy efficiency and comfort. These windows typically feature multiple panes of glass separated by a sealed space, which helps reduce heat transfer and minimize drafts. The process includes removing old windows, preparing the window openings, and carefully installing the new insulated units to ensure a proper fit and seal. This service can enhance the overall performance of a property’s windows, making indoor spaces more comfortable and reducing energy costs over time.
One of the primary issues insulated window installation addresses is temperature inconsistency within a home or building. Old or single-pane windows often allow heat to escape during colder months and let in unwanted heat during warmer seasons. This can lead to increased heating and cooling expenses, as well as uneven indoor temperatures. Installing insulated windows helps to block drafts, reduce heat loss, and maintain a more stable indoor environment. Additionally, these windows can also improve soundproofing, reducing noise from outside and creating a quieter living or working space.

The overview below groups typical Insulated Window Installation proj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Santa Maria, CA.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- For minor fixes like replacing a single window or sealing gaps, local contractors typically charge between $250 and $600. Many routine repairs fall within this range, depending on window size and complexity.
Standard Window Installations - Replacing standard-sized windows in a typical home often costs between $1,000 and $3,000 per window. Most projects in Santa Maria land in this middle range, with fewer reaching the higher end for custom or larger windows.
Full Window Replacement - When upgrading multiple windows or performing a full home retrofit, costs can range from $10,000 to $25,000 or more. Larger, more complex projects can surpass this range, but many fall within this bracket.
Custom or High-End Projects - Custom-designed or specialty insulated windows can cost $5,000+ each, with total project costs exceeding $50,000 for extensive upgrades. These are less common but are handled by experienced local service providers for high-end homes.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

Clear, written expectations are a key factor in choosing the right service provider. Homeowners should seek contractors who can provide detailed descriptions of the scope of work, materials to be used, and any relevant warranties or guarantees in writing. Having this information documented helps prevent misunderstandings and sets a foundation for accountability. It also allows homeowners to compare proposals more effectively, ensuring that all parties are aligned on what will be delivered and that there are no surprises once the project begins.

How do I know if my current windows need to be replaced with insulated ones? Signs include increased energy bills, condensation between panes, or difficulty opening and closing windows.
What types of insulated windows are available for installation? Local contractors offer various options such as double-pane, triple-pane, and low-emissivity glass windows suited for different needs.
Are there specific window styles that work better with insulation? Many styles, including casement, picture, and sliding windows, can be fitted with insulated glass for improved performance.
